Understanding Floating Wall Shelves

Before we dive into design ideas, let's quickly understand what makes floating wall shelves so versatile. They are attached directly to the wall, giving the illusion that they're floating in mid-air. This creates a clean, minimalist look and makes the most of your wall space. They're also incredibly easy to install and can be customized to fit any wall size or shape.

Materials and Finishes

Floating wall shelves come in a variety of materials and finishes, from wood and metal to glass and acrylic. The material you choose will depend on the look you're going for and the weight capacity you need. Here are a few options:

  • Wood: Warm and natural, wood shelves add a touch of rustic charm. They're perfect for displaying books, plants, or family photos.
  • Metal: Sleek and modern, metal shelves are ideal for industrial or contemporary spaces. They're also great for holding heavier items like cookbooks or potted plants.
  • Glass: Light and airy, glass shelves are perfect for small spaces. They reflect light, making them a great choice for dark rooms or hallways.
  • Acrylic: Similar to glass but with a more modern look, acrylic shelves are perfect for displaying collectibles or creating a futuristic vibe.

4. The Bathroom Vanity

In the bathroom, floating shelves can replace a traditional vanity. They're perfect for storing toiletries, towels, or displaying decorative items. Consider installing them at varying heights for a unique, asymmetrical look.

5. The Home Office

Floating shelves are ideal for creating a home office space. They can hold books, office supplies, or even a desktop computer. Consider installing them at different heights to create a built-in desk or standing workstation.

6. The Kids' Room

In a child's room, floating shelves can be both functional and fun. They're perfect for displaying toys, books, or artwork. Consider installing them at a low height for easy access or adding a fun, colorful finish to match the room's theme.

7. The Entryway Console

Floating shelves can also serve as a console table in the entryway. Install them at a height that's comfortable for setting down keys, mail, or other everyday items. Add a few decorative items on top to create a welcoming entryway.

8. The DIY Shelf Unit

For a truly unique look, consider creating a DIY floating shelf unit. You can use wood, metal, or even reclaimed materials to create a one-of-a-kind piece. The possibilities are endless, from simple, clean lines to intricate, geometric designs.

Installing Floating Wall Shelves

Installing floating wall shelves is a straightforward DIY project. Here are the basic steps:

  1. Measure and mark the location of your shelves on the wall.
  2. Use a stud finder to locate the wall studs. If you can't find studs, use wall anchors designed for the weight you'll be supporting.
  3. Drill holes into the wall at your marked locations.
  4. Attach the shelf brackets to the wall using screws or wall anchors.
  5. Place the shelves onto the brackets and secure them in place.

Remember, the key to a successful installation is ensuring the shelves are securely attached to the wall. Always follow the manufacturer's instructions and consider the weight capacity of your shelves.
